#955235 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#955235 is composed of 58.4% red, 32.2%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45% magenta, 64.4%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 18.1 degrees, a saturation of 47.5% and a lightness of 39.6%. #955235 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a46a with #2b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#955235 color description : Dark moderate orange.

#955235 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#955235 has RGB values of R:149, G:82,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.64,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9785909.

Shades and Tints of #955235

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040202 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#955235

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666464 is the less saturated color, while #c44006 is the most saturated one.
